1.stetho介绍
stetho是Facebook用户Android网络抓包,H5等调试的工具。
2.stetho功能
网络抓包
查看数据库,SharedPreferences数据
界面UI层级
H5调试
3.stetho接入工程步骤
引入依赖

Application初始化

4.stetho接入项目使用
以网络转包和查看数据库为例如下:
打开Chrome浏览器,输入:chrome://inspect/#devices
图。。。
网络抓包
网络抓包需要添加拦截器:StethoInterceptor

在Network中可以看到接口的Response,Headers,Cookies等信息。

Response

Cookies

Headers

查看数据库&SP
在Resources栏中可以非常方便的查看到项目中的数据库和SP数据。

网友评论